Features ● Ultra low leakage: nA level ● Operating voltage: 5V ● Low clamping voltage ● Complies with following standards: – IEC 61000-4-2 (ESD) immunity test Air discharge: ±18kV Contact discharge: ±15kV – IEC61000-4-4 (EFT) 40A (5/50ns) – IEC61000-4-5 (Lightning) 5A (8/20ns) ● RoHS Compliant Applications ● USB 2.
0/3.
1 power and data line ● Set-top box and digital TV ● Digital video interface (DVI) ● Notebook Computers ● SIM Ports ● 10/100/1000 Ethernet ● HDMI 1.
3/1.
4/2.
0 interface Mechanical Characteristics ● Package: DFN1616-6 ● Lead Finish: Lead Free ● UL Flammability Classification Rating 94V-0 ● Quantity Per Reel:3,000pcs ● Reel Size:7 inch ULC0504P 4-Line Low Capacitance TVS Diode Array Dimensions DFN1616-6 Pin Configuration 1.
